The 3C-like protease (3CL pro) of severe acute respiratory syndrome associated coronavirus (SARS-CoV) is vital for SARS-CoV replication and is a promising drug target. Recombinant 3CL pro was expressed in Pichia pastoris GS115 as a 42 kDa protein that displayed a K m of 15 ยฑ 2 ฮผM with Dabcyl-KTSAVLQSGFRKME-Edans as substrate. Purified 3CL pro was used for inhibition and kinetic assays with seven flavonoid compounds. The IC 50 of six flavonoid compounds were 47-381 ฮผM. Quercetin, epigallocatechin gallate and gallocatechin gallate (GCG) displayed good inhibition toward 3CL pro with IC 50 values of 73, 73 and 47 ฮผM, respectively. GCG showed a competitive inhibition pattern with K i value of 25 ยฑ 1. 7 ฮผM.
